The Veiled Enigma

The gnomes of Emmeron, known for their ingenuity and whimsical nature, are memorialized in a haunting and mysterious manner that reflects the dark tone of the world. Their remembrance is marked by enigmatic and eerie memorials, reflecting both their affinity for arcane knowledge and their connection to the otherworldly. Gnome memorials often take the form of hidden and secluded groves or enchanted glades, shrouded in mist and shadow. These ethereal sanctuaries are adorned with twisted trees, luminescent fungi, and glowing flowers that emit an eerie radiance. These magical locales serve as gathering places for those who wish to pay their respects to the departed gnomes. Within these mystical groves, the gnomes' memorials are intricately carved stone monoliths or pillars, standing as stoic sentinels of their legacy. These monoliths are covered in intricate symbols and glyphs that hold arcane significance, representing the gnomes' affinity for magic and their deep connection to the supernatural forces that permeate the world. Gnome tombs, unlike traditional burial sites, are often hidden deep within the earth or nestled within ancient, overgrown structures. These hidden crypts are accessed through secret passages or concealed portals, further emphasizing the enigmatic nature of gnome memorialization. The tombs themselves are adorned with mystic runes and shimmering crystals, reflecting the gnomes' fascination with the arcane arts. Gnome memorialization also incorporates elements of illusion and enchantment. Illusory projections, haunting melodies, and ethereal apparitions often accompany these memorials, creating an eerie and captivating atmosphere. Visitors to these sites may witness ghostly echoes of the gnomes' lives, fleeting glimpses into their magical achievements, or spectral performances of their whimsical music and dances. In addition, gnomish memorials often feature enchanted objects and artifacts, imbued with residual magic or possessing otherworldly properties. These artifacts, carefully curated and displayed, represent the gnomes' inventive nature and serve as a testament to their contributions to the realm of enchantment and alchemy. The memorials of gnomes across the Maelstrom Coast of Emmeron are characterized by an air of mystery, the interplay between magic and darkness, and an eerie beauty that belies the haunting nature of the world. They serve as reminders of the gnomes' inherent connection to the supernatural and their fascination with the unknown, leaving visitors with a sense of wonder tinged with an unsettling sense of the macabre. This unique style of memorialization is often referred to as "The Veiled Enigma." The term encapsulates the elusive and mystical nature of the gnomes' memorials, the hidden secrets they hold, and the enigmatic legacy they leave behind. It reflects the sense of intrigue and wonder that surrounds the gnomes even in death, evoking a sense of both curiosity and trepidation in those who venture into their memorials.
